Collagenase Chromophore-Substrate
Collagenase Chromophore-Substrate (CAS: 118081-33-7) is a chemical compound with the formula C38H52N10O8 · 2H2O and a molecular weight of 812.91. It serves as a chromogenic enzyme substrate, primarily utilised in biochemical research for the detection and quantification of enzyme activity, particularly collagenase. Its application facilitates precise enzymatic assays, contributing to a deeper understanding of biological processes involving collagen degradation.
- IUPAC
- 4-Phenylazobenzyloxycarbonyl-Pro-Leu-Gly-Pro-D-Arg-OH dihydrate

Enzyme Activity Assays
Used as a chromogenic substrate to accurately measure the activity of collagenase and related proteases in research settings. The cleavage of the substrate by the enzyme releases a chromophore, allowing for spectrophotometric detection.
Biochemical Research
Facilitates the study of enzyme kinetics, substrate specificity, and the development of enzyme inhibitors. Its use is critical for understanding enzymatic mechanisms in biological systems.
Drug Discovery and Development
A valuable tool in screening for new therapeutic agents that modulate collagenase activity, relevant for conditions associated with extracellular matrix remodelling.
